His brush-strokes are very few in number, but each one tells.

They are laid on with a touch which is little short of marvelous, and requires heredity to explain its skill.
For in his method there is no emending, no super-position, no change possible.

What he does is done once and for all.

The force of it grows on you as you gaze.

Each stroke expresses surprisingly much, and suggests more.
